This is a big hotel near the centre of Paris, the website makes it look great, the façade and location are impressive, its got 4 stars, and loads of facilities BUT don’t go there unless you get a deal for £100 or less for two per night. The rack rate is an incredible 350 Euro’s.
Why is the hotel rubbish?
1 The rooms haven’t been refurbished since, 1985 ish 2 The bar (says on the website opens “late”) shuts at 11, I’ve stayed at Holiday Inns from Sri Lanka to Derby and they all manage a late bar why not here? 3 The restaurant is basic, dated and offers pretty basic crud for an unreasonable price, the buffet lunch looked worse, uninspiring meats/cheese and salad. Butlins would be embarrassed serving this stuff. 4 The communal areas, corridors were bland and walls badly scuffed, carpets dirty etc. 5 The courtyard garden in the centre of the hotel looked inviting but was shut 6 The shower over the small bath didn’t work properly
I could go on, maybe the hotel is going to be refurbished soon, it needs it. It is well below the standards of the other 20 odd Holiday Inn full service hotels I’ve stayed in, how it manages 4 stars is beyond me. In fact the Holiday Inn Express’s I’ve stayed in are better than this place and half the price. I stay in 100+ hotels every year and this is the worst value for money hotel I’ve been in. PS It was probably the bar shutting at 11 that irked me the most, and I did actually get a drink served to me in the foyer of the hotel after there was a near rebellion by me and other guests who were equally disappointed and angry at not been able to get a drink after 11.
